To prepare spaghetti with tomato sauce, start with the preparation of the sauce. In a pan, pour the extra virgin olive oil together with the peeled and halved garlic clove 1, so you can eliminate the soul to make the perfume more delicate. After 2 minutes of cooking over high heat, add the peeled tomatoes 2 and season with salt 3.

Cover with a lid and cook for at least 1 hour over very low heat: the sauce should simmer gently 4. Stir occasionally. After the indicated time, remove the garlic 5 and pass the tomatoes through a vegetable mill 6, so as to obtain a smooth and homogeneous puree.

Transfer the sauce back to the pan 7, turn on the heat very low and add the basil leaves 8. After a few minutes you can turn off the sauce and keep warm. At this point you just have to cook the pasta in plenty of boiling salted water 9.

Drain the spaghetti al dente directly into the sauce 10 and stir for a few moments over a high flame to mix everything 11. Your spaghetti with tomato sauce are ready, you just have to serve and garnish with fresh basil to taste 12!
